= = = Courts of law and legal enforcement = = =
|
The city high court complex is located along Dato ' Onn Road . The Sessions and Magistrate Courts is located on Ayer <unk> Road , while another court for Sharia law is located on Abu Bakar Road . The Johor Police Contingent Headquarters is located on Tebrau Road . There are two district headquarters in the city , the Johor Bahru North District police headquarters in Skudai , and the Johor Bahru South District headquarters on Meldrum Road . Both also operate as police stations . There are around eleven police stations and seven police substations ( Pondok Polis ) in the south district while five police stations is located in the north district with six police substations . The city 's north district traffic police headquarters is located along Tebrau Road while the south district is in Skudai . There is one main prison called Johor Bahru Prison located in the city along the Ayer <unk> road , but this has been closed down since 9 December 2005 . Other temporary lock @-@ ups or prison cells are available in most police stations in the city like other parts of Malaysia .

= = = Healthcare = = =
|
There are three public hospitals , four health clinics and thirteen 1Malaysia clinics in Johor Bahru . Sultanah Aminah Hospital , which is located along <unk> Road , is the largest public hospital in the state with 989 beds . Another government funded hospital is the Sultan Ismail Specialist Hospital with 700 beds . Regency Specialist Hospital in Masai is the largest private hospital with 218 beds . Another large private health facility is the KPJ Puteri Specialist Hospital with 158 beds . Further healthcare facilities are currently being expanded to improve healthcare services in the city .

= = = Education = = =
|
Many government or state schools are available in the city . The secondary schools include English College Johore Bahru , Sekolah Menengah Kebangsaan Engku Aminah , Sekolah Menengah Kebangsaan Sultan Ismail , Sekolah Menengah Infant Jesus Convent , Sekolah Menengah Kebangsaan ( Perempuan ) Sultan Ibrahim and Sekolah Menengah Saint Joseph . In the district of Johor Bahru itself , there are a total of 41 secondary schools , one religious school , three vocational schools , one technical secondary school and one fully residential school . There are also a number of independent private schools in the city . These include Austin Heights , Excelsior International School , Foon Yew High School and the Sri Ara Schools . The Sri Ara Schools provide two curricula , the British @-@ based curriculum of International General Certificate of Secondary Education ( IGCSE ) under Cambridge International Examinations and the National Curriculum with emphasis on the English language that leads to the Malaysian Schools Certificate . Universiti Teknologi Malaysia has its main campus in the city and is the only public university there . The other private universities are University of Southampton Malaysian Campus , Raffles University Iskandar , Newcastle University Medicine Malaysia and Wawasan Open University . There are also a number of private college campuses and one polytechnic operating in the city ; these are Crescendo International College , KPJ College , Olympia College , Southern University College , Sunway College , Taylor 's College , College of Islamic Studies Johor and Politeknik Ibrahim Sultan .

= = = = Cultural attractions = = = =
|
There are a number of cultural attractions in Johor Bahru . The Royal Abu Bakar Museum located within the Grand Palace building is the main museum in the city . The Johor Bahru Kwong Siew Heritage located in Wong Ah Fook Street housed the former Cantonese clan house that was donated by Wong Ah Fook . The Foon Yew High School houses many historical documents of the city history with a Chinese cultural heritage . A Chinese Heritage Museum on Ibrahim Road includes the history of Chinese migration to Johor along with a collection of documents , photos , and other artefacts . The Arts Plaza ( Plaza Seni ) on the Wong Ah Fook Street features the state heritage and cultures with exhibitions of art , cultural performances , clothes , fashion accessories , travel agencies , and batik fabrics .
|
The Johor Art Gallery in Petrie Road is a house gallery built in 1910 , known as the house for the former third Chief Minister of Johor , Abdullah Jaafar . The house features old architecture and became the centre for the collection of artefacts related to Johor 's cultural history since its renovation in 2000 .
|
= = = = Historical attractions = = = =
|
The Grand Palace is one of the historical attractions in the city , and is an example of Victorian @-@ style architecture with a garden . <unk> Museum is another historical colonial building since 1886 which ever become the house for the Johor first Menteri Besar Jaafar Mohamed ; it is located on the top of Smile Hill ( Bukit Senyum ) overlooking the Johor Straits . The English College ( now Maktab Sultan Abu Bakar ) established in 1914 was located close to the Sungai Chat Palace before being moved to its present location at Sungai Chat Road ; some of the ruins are visible at the old site . The Sultan Ibrahim Building is another historical building in the city ; built in 1936 by British architect Palmer and Turner , it was the centre of the administration of Johor as since the relocation from Telok Blangah in Singapore , the Johor government never had its own building . Before the current railway station was built , there was Johor Bahru railway station ( formerly Wooden Railway ) which has now been turned into a museum after serving for 100 years since the British colonial era .
|
Sultan Abu Bakar State Mosque , located along Skudai Road , is the main and the oldest mosque in the state . It was built with a combination of Victorian , Moorish and Malay architectures . The Johor Bahru Old Chinese temple , located on the <unk> Road , hosts the Gods of five Chinese dialects spoken in the city . It was built in 1875 and renovated by the <unk> Tiong Hua Johor Bahru ( Johor Bahru Tiong Hua Association ) in 1994 – 95 with the addition of a small L @-@ shaped museum in one corner of the square premises . The Wong Ah Fook Mansion , the home of the late Wong Ah Fook , was a former historical attraction . It stood for more than 150 years but was demolished illegally by its owner in 2014 to make way for a commercial housing development without informing the state government . Other historical religious buildings include the <unk> Sri <unk> Hindu Temple , Sri Raja Mariamman Hindu Temple , Gurdwara Sahib and Church of the Immaculate Conception .

= = = = Leisure and conservation areas = = = =
|
The Danga Bay is a 25 kilometres ( 16 mi ) area of recreational waterfront . There are around 15 established golf courses , of which two offer 36 @-@ hole facilities ; most of these are located within resorts . The city also features a number of paintball parks which are also used for off @-@ road motorsports activities .
|
The Johor Bahru Zoo is one of the oldest zoos in Malaysia ; built in 1928 covering 4 hectares ( 9 @.@ 9 acres ) of land , it was originally called " animal garden " before being handed to the state government for renovation in 1962 . The zoo has around 100 species of animals , including wild cats , camels , gorillas , orangutans , and tropical birds . Visitors can participate in activities such as horse riding or using <unk> .

= = = = Other attractions = = = =
|
Dataran Bandaraya was built after Johor Bahru was proclaimed as a city . The site features a clock tower , fountain and a large field . The <unk> Tun Sri Lanang ( Tun Sri Lanang Park ) , named after Tun Sri Lanang ( Bendahara of the royal Court of the Johor Sultanate in the 16th and 17th centuries ) is located in the centre of the city . The Wong Ah Fook Street is named after Wong Ah Fook . The Tam Hiok Nee Street is named after Tan Hiok Nee , who was the leader of the former Ngee Heng Kongsi , a secret society in Johor Bahru . Together with the <unk> Street , both are part of a trail known as Old Buildings Road ; they feature a mixture of Chinese and Indian heritages , reflected by their forms of ethnic business and architecture .

= = = Sports = = =
|
The city 's main football stadium , Tan Sri Dato Haji Hassan <unk> Stadium has a capacity of around 30 @,@ 000 . The stadium is the home ground of Johor Darul Ta <unk> F.C. , also known as <unk> . In Japan , this stadium is well known as the place of " the Joy of Johor Bahru " ; Japan National Football Team got the ticket to the FIFA World Cup at first in its history , by Masayuki Okano 's goal in 1997 .
|
There is also a futsal centre , known as Sports Prima , which has eight minimum @-@ sized FIFA approved futsal courts ; it is the largest indoor sports centre in the city .

= Virginia =
|
Virginia ( / <unk> / <unk> @-@ <unk> @-@ <unk> , UK / <unk> / <unk> @-@ <unk> @-@ ee @-@ ə ) , officially the Commonwealth of Virginia , is a state located in the Mid @-@ Atlantic and / or Southern regions of the United States . Virginia is nicknamed the " Old Dominion " due to its status as the first colonial possession established in mainland British America , and " Mother of Presidents " because eight U.S. presidents were born there , more than any other state . The geography and climate of the Commonwealth are shaped by the Blue Ridge Mountains and the Chesapeake Bay , which provide habitat for much of its flora and fauna . The capital of the Commonwealth is Richmond ; Virginia Beach is the most populous city , and Fairfax County is the most populous political subdivision . The Commonwealth 's estimated population as of 2014 is over 8 @.@ 3 million .
|
The area 's history begins with several indigenous groups , including the Powhatan . In 1607 the London Company established the Colony of Virginia as the first permanent New World English colony . Slave labor and the land acquired from displaced Native American tribes each played a significant role in the colony 's early politics and plantation economy . Virginia was one of the 13 Colonies in the American Revolution and joined the Confederacy in the American Civil War , during which Richmond was made the Confederate capital and Virginia 's northwestern counties seceded to form the state of West Virginia . Although the Commonwealth was under one @-@ party rule for nearly a century following Reconstruction , both major national parties are competitive in modern Virginia .
|
The Virginia General Assembly is the oldest continuous law @-@ making body in the New World . The state government was ranked most effective by the Pew Center on the States in both 2005 and 2008 . It is unique in how it treats cities and counties equally , manages local roads , and prohibits its governors from serving consecutive terms . Virginia 's economy has many sectors : agriculture in the Shenandoah Valley ; federal agencies in Northern Virginia , including the headquarters of the Department of Defense and CIA ; and military facilities in Hampton Roads , the site of the region 's main seaport . Virginia 's economy changed from primarily agricultural to industrial during the 1960s and 1970s , and in 2002 computer chips became the state 's leading export .

= = Geography = =
|
Virginia has a total area of 42 @,@ 774 @.@ 2 square miles ( 110 @,@ 784 @.@ 7 km2 ) , including 3 @,@ 180 @.@ 13 square miles ( 8 @,@ 236 @.@ 5 km2 ) of water , making it the 35th @-@ largest state by area . Virginia is bordered by Maryland and Washington , D.C. to the north and east ; by the Atlantic Ocean to the east ; by North Carolina and Tennessee to the south ; by Kentucky to the west ; and by West Virginia to the north and west . Virginia 's boundary with Maryland and Washington , D.C. extends to the low @-@ water mark of the south shore of the Potomac River . The southern border is defined as the 36 ° 30 ′ parallel north , though surveyor error led to deviations of as much as three arcminutes . The border with Tennessee was not settled until 1893 , when their dispute was brought to the U.S. Supreme Court .

= = = Geology and terrain = = =
|
The Chesapeake Bay separates the contiguous portion of the Commonwealth from the two @-@ county peninsula of Virginia 's Eastern Shore . The bay was formed from the drowned river valleys of the Susquehanna River and the James River . Many of Virginia 's rivers flow into the Chesapeake Bay , including the Potomac , Rappahannock , York , and James , which create three peninsulas in the bay .
|
The Tidewater is a coastal plain between the Atlantic coast and the fall line . It includes the Eastern Shore and major estuaries of Chesapeake Bay . The Piedmont is a series of sedimentary and igneous rock @-@ based foothills east of the mountains which were formed in the Mesozoic era . The region , known for its heavy clay soil , includes the Southwest Mountains around Charlottesville . The Blue Ridge Mountains are a physiographic province of the Appalachian Mountains with the highest points in the state , the tallest being Mount Rogers at 5 @,@ 729 feet ( 1 @,@ 746 m ) . The Ridge and Valley region is west of the mountains and includes the Great Appalachian Valley . The region is carbonate rock based and includes Massanutten Mountain . The Cumberland Plateau and the Cumberland Mountains are in the southwest corner of Virginia , south of the Allegheny Plateau . In this region , rivers flow northwest , with a dendritic drainage system , into the Ohio River basin .
|
The Virginia Seismic Zone has not had a history of regular earthquake activity . Earthquakes are rarely above 4 @.@ 5 in magnitude , because Virginia is located away from the edges of the North American Plate . The largest earthquake , at an estimated 5 @.@ 9 magnitude , was in 1897 near Blacksburg . A 5 @.@ 8 magnitude earthquake struck central Virginia on August 23 , 2011 , near Mineral . The earthquake was reportedly felt as far away as Toronto , Atlanta and Florida .
|
Coal mining takes place in the three mountainous regions at 45 distinct coal beds near Mesozoic basins . Over 62 million tons of other non @-@ fuel resources , such as slate , <unk> , sand , or gravel , were also mined in Virginia in 2012 . The state 's carbonate rock is filled with more than 4 @,@ 000 caves , ten of which are open for tourism . 35 million years ago , a bolide impacted what is now eastern Virginia . The resulting crater may explain sinking and earthquakes in the region .

= = = Climate = = =
|
The climate of Virginia becomes increasingly warmer and more humid farther south and east . Seasonal extremes vary from average lows of 26 ° F ( − 3 ° C ) in January to average highs of 86 ° F ( 30 ° C ) in July . The Atlantic ocean has a strong effect on eastern and southeastern coastal areas of the state . Influenced by the Gulf Stream , coastal weather is subject to hurricanes , most pronouncedly near the mouth of Chesapeake Bay . In spite of its position adjacent to the Atlantic Ocean , even the coastal areas have a significant continental influence with quite large temperature differences between summer and winter , particularly given the state climate 's subtropical classification .
|
Virginia has an annual average of 35 – 45 days of thunderstorm activity , particularly in the western part of the state , and an average annual precipitation of 42 @.@ 7 inches ( 108 cm ) . Cold air masses arriving over the mountains in winter can lead to significant snowfalls , such as the Blizzard of 1996 and winter storms of 2009 – 2010 . The interaction of these elements with the state 's topography creates distinct microclimates in the Shenandoah Valley , the mountainous southwest , and the coastal plains . Virginia averages seven tornadoes annually , most F2 or lower on the Fujita scale .
